Position Summary
The T&I Delivery / Domain Lead is a Partner-level position responsible for full accountability over KPMG’s most substantial and intricate multi-country Technology & Innovation engagements across Africa. This role functions as the commercial and delivery cornerstone of the T&I business, personally ensuring revenue generation, leading high-impact transformation initiatives, and solidifying KPMG T&I’s reputation as the preferred partner for clients in financial services, telecommunications, energy, and government sectors. By playing a pivotal role in achieving the USD 100M annual revenue milestone by FY28, the Domain Lead carries a direct revenue target of USD 8–10M per year at a sustainable level.

Responsible for achieving an annual personally-accountable revenue target ranging from USD 8 to 10 million within a specific domain or geographic area, with monthly performance monitored in alignment with the T&I investment thesis.
Spearhead the pursuit of substantial cross-border agreements, shepherding them from initial qualification to final contract execution while maintaining a consistent senior client-facing role throughout every phase of the bid process.
Chair the internal deal review and investment committee process for all major transactions within the portfolio, maintaining commercial discipline and safeguarding margins prior to finalizing agreements.
Cultivate and sustain high-level executive client relationships, including C-suite executives, Ministers, and Board members, within key accounts in the designated domain or geographic region.
Partner with Alliance Market Leads (Block D) to transform prospective Microsoft, ServiceNow, SAP, and Oracle opportunities into finalized, margin-guaranteed contracts.

Deliver full accountability for the success of high-stakes engagements across the portfolio, assuming direct, hands-on leadership of cross-functional teams that encompass KPMG professionals, strategic alliance partners, and sub-consultants—not merely providing advisory oversight, but actively driving execution.
Collaborate closely with Program and Delivery Directors in Block C, as well as Architecture Leads in Block B, to uphold delivery standards, safeguard profit margins, and prevent escalations.
Enforce rigorous adherence to RAID (Risks, Assumptions, Issues, Dependencies) discipline across all projects, proactively intervening at the earliest signs of potential delivery risks.
Ensure consistent achievement of the 30% gross margin target for the personal portfolio, actively addressing and correcting any deviations when margins dip below the required threshold.
Review and authorize all modifications to project scope, contractor selections, and commercial adjustments within portfolio agreements.

A master’s degree in Technology, Engineering, Business, or an equivalent discipline is required.
With a minimum of 15 years of experience in technology consulting, including a minimum of 5 years at the partner level or its equivalent, you bring a wealth of expertise to the role.
Accomplished in securing and executing technology transformation mandates exceeding USD 5M in value across diverse African markets.
Seeking professionals with in-depth knowledge and hands-on experience in at least two key areas: enterprise platforms such as SAP, Oracle, or ServiceNow; cybersecurity; cloud and infrastructure solutions; data science and artificial intelligence; or digital transformation initiatives.
Microsoft, ServiceNow, SAP, or Oracle certifications are a plus.
English fluency is essential; additional proficiency in French or Portuguese is advantageous, particularly for engagements spanning multiple markets.
